What Is Invoice Factoring?
Invoice factoring is a financial service that allows businesses to convert unpaid invoices into immediate cash. Instead of waiting 30, 60, or even 90 days for customer payments, a factoring company buys your invoices and gives you instant working capital.
Here’s how it works step-by-step:
| Step | Description |
|---|---|
| 1. You issue an invoice | Your business bills a client for goods or services delivered. |
| 2. You sell the invoice | You sell that unpaid invoice to a factoring company. |
| 3. Get paid immediately | The factoring company pays you 80–90% upfront. |
| 4. Customer pays later | When the customer pays, you get the rest (minus fees). |
This process gives you fast access to cash, helping your business cover expenses, buy inventory, or handle emergencies.

Types of Invoice Factoring Companies Near You
When looking for a nearby factoring company, you’ll notice there are several types. Understanding which one fits your business model will help you choose wisely.
1. Recourse Factoring
You are responsible if your customer fails to pay the invoice.
👉 Best for businesses confident in their clients’ reliability.
2. Non-Recourse Factoring
The factoring company assumes the risk if your client doesn’t pay.
👉 Slightly more expensive but safer for high-risk industries.
3. Spot Factoring
You sell just one invoice at a time rather than a batch.
👉 Ideal for businesses with occasional cash flow needs.
4. Full-Service Factoring
Includes credit checks, collections, and bookkeeping help.
👉 Perfect for companies wanting hands-off management.
Industries That Commonly Use Invoice Factoring
Not every business needs factoring, but certain industries rely heavily on it for smooth operations.
| Industry | Why Factoring Helps |
|---|---|
| Trucking & Logistics | Immediate cash for fuel, repairs, and driver pay. |
| Manufacturing | Cover material and labor costs while waiting on client payments. |
| Construction | Manage project expenses with long payment cycles. |
| Staffing Agencies | Pay employees weekly, even if clients pay monthly. |
| Wholesale & Distribution | Keep inventory stocked without relying on bank loans. |
If your business sends invoices to customers and waits for payment, factoring can help keep operations steady.
How to Choose the Best Invoice Factoring Company Near Me
Before signing a contract, consider the following key factors to ensure you partner with the right local company:
1. Reputation and Reviews
Check online reviews, Better Business Bureau ratings, and testimonials. Reliable companies are transparent about fees and have strong customer service.
2. Industry Expertise
Pick a factoring company that understands your business type. For example, trucking or construction factoring firms have specific tools for your workflow.
3. Advance Rate
Most factoring firms advance 80–95% of your invoice value upfront. Always compare offers.
4. Fee Structure
Factoring fees usually range between 1% to 5% of the invoice value. Avoid companies with hidden or setup fees.
5. Contract Terms
Some companies lock you into long-term contracts. Choose one offering flexibility, especially if you’re new to factoring.
6. Customer Support
Look for a local firm with in-person or phone support, so issues are resolved quickly.
Average Costs of Invoice Factoring
Here’s a table showing typical costs:
| Invoice Amount | Advance Rate | Fee Percentage | Amount You Receive Immediately | Fee Example (30 Days)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| $10,000 | 90% | 2% | $9,000 | $200 |
| $25,000 | 85% | 3% | $21,250 | $750 |
| $50,000 | 95% | 1.5% | $47,500 | $750 |
Fees depend on your industry, invoice size, client creditworthiness, and payment time.

Top Tips When Working with a Factoring Company
- Review the Fine Print – Understand all fees and penalties.
- Confirm Client Notification – Some factoring companies notify clients directly; others don’t.
- Check for Minimum Volume Requirements – Some firms require a minimum number of invoices monthly.
- Ask About Additional Services – Some offer back-office management or credit protection.
- Keep Communication Open – Maintain transparency with both your factoring partner and clients.

Pros and Cons of Invoice Factoring
| Pros | Cons |
|---|---|
| Instant cash flow | Fees reduce overall profit |
| No debt added | Not suitable for every business type |
| Easier approval than bank loans | Some clients may dislike third-party collections |
| Supports growth and scaling | Requires consistent invoicing |
Factoring is a cash flow solution, not a long-term substitute for good financial planning — but it can be a powerful tool in the right situation.
